Introduction of Coating for Powder Metallurgy Tap

2023-08-23


Coating steam oxidation of powder metallurgy taps: After the powder metallurgy taps enter high temperature water vapor, a layer of oxide film is formed on the surface, which has good adsorption on the coolant and can reduce friction. At the same time, it prevents the bonding between the tap and the cutting material. Suitable for processing low carbon steel.

Some common sense of deep hole processing, deep hole processing tool manufacturers for you

2023-08-23


Deep hole processing tool manufacturers believe that deep hole processing is a difficult problem in machining. Especially in the processing of slender holes, the difficulty lies in the problems such as cutting tools and chip removal, which often fail to meet the requirements of processing quality. The advanced deep hole processing technology mainly uses special equipment (gun drill) and special auxiliary tools for processing, which provides a high efficiency, high precision and low labor intensity deep hole drilling method which is far superior to the traditional processing method. It can not only process deep holes, but also process precision shallow holes.
